Does The Blue Train still exist in South Africa?

Does The Blue Train still exist in South Africa?

Withdrawn from service during the dark days of World War II, extensively refurbished and modernised in the Seventies and Nineties. In 1997 a new Blue Train was introduced and its traditional route between Cape Town and Pretoria was extended northwards to the Victoria Falls.

Where does The Blue Train go in South Africa?

Pretoria – Cape Town – Pretoria The Blue Train travels this 1600 Km (994 Miles) journey in just 31-hours, and is ideal for those visitors who have shorter itineraries in South Africa.

Can I put my car on the train to Cape Town?

Passengers can at an additional cost transport their car / 4×4 vehicle with them on the train. The service is available between Johannesburg and Cape Town (return) and Johannesburg and Durban (return).

How much does it cost to move a car from Johannesburg to Cape?

The eventual cost largely depends on the finer details of your vehicle transportation. But typically, vehicle delivery in South Africa for about 800 km should be somewhere in the ballpark of R4000 to R8000. It could be about R2000 to R4000 for shorter trips.

What is the Blue Train in South Africa?

The Blue Train also travels to hoedsrpruit station that is on the doorstep of the Kruger National Park, one of the world’s finest game parks, and home to Africa’s Big Five. These one-way 19-hour journeys take place on selected months of the year. The Blue Train lounge is located in old Marine drive in Cape Town and Scheiding Street in Pretoria.

What time does the Blue Train leave from Cape Town to Hoedspruit?

Cape Town to Pretoria: The Blue Train departs at 16h00 and arrives in Pretoria at 10h30. Check in opens 2 hours prior to departure. Pretoria to Hoedspruit: The Blue Train departs at 15h00 and arrives at its destination the following day at 10h00. Check in opens 1 hour prior to departure.

What are the check-in and Departure times for the Blue Train?

Check-in is between 14:00 and 15:30, and the train departs at 16:00 arriving at its’ destination at 10:30 on the third day. The Blue Train has extended their journey to two nights on board the luxury train in 2019. See itineraries for more information. Coffee and tea is served in the pre-departure lounges while boarding formalities are in progress.
